Output ff17e68b35d96807d37c87a7a4edfad1ecc0864ccc401b182118dd542f7cf7ee:1

value
2991318
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1cfcc70d33c8e4da55c6d2397e86026046b8779a OP_EQUAL
address
34LHfCwmKPSkR1Xq8kxrvyj3QLsh1EHyvG
transaction
ff17e68b35d96807d37c87a7a4edfad1ecc0864ccc401b182118dd542f7cf7ee
spent
true